RTD Rail

There are two routes to downtown Denver for RTD Rail. The route via Convention Center and Stout/California streets is served by D H L lines. The route by the Central Platte Valley and Union Station is served by E W lines. A B lines stop at Union Station only. The FREE MallRide provides connection between those two rail corridors in downtown.


Bus

Selected express and regional buses only stop at Denver Union Station and Civic Center Station in downtown. Local buses stop on streets in downtown.

Intercity bus

Denver Union Station is the main terminal for Greyhound and connecting intercity bus service.
